
Skills you'll gain: Mainframe Computing, COBOL (Programming Language), Systems Development Life Cycle, Software Development Life Cycle, Mainframe Technologies, z/OS, Unit Testing, Systems Analysis, Job Control Language (JCL), IBM DB2, Systems Development, Agile Software Development, Debugging, Pseudocode, Program Development, Software Development Methodologies, Virtualization, Agile Methodology, Software Development, File I/O
Intermediate · Professional Certificate · 3 - 6 Months
University of California, Santa Cruz
Intermediate · Course · 1 - 3 Months

Peking University
Skills you'll gain: Data Structures, Object Oriented Programming (OOP), Algorithms, C++ (Programming Language), Code Reusability, Graph Theory, Object Oriented Design, File I/O, C (Programming Language), Memory Management, C and C++, Programming Principles, Program Development, Data Storage, Theoretical Computer Science, Computer Programming, Application Development, Systems Development, Computer Architecture, Computational Thinking
Beginner · Specialization · 3 - 6 Months

Johns Hopkins University
Skills you'll gain: R (Software), Tidyverse (R Package), Web Scraping, Data Manipulation, Data Wrangling, R Programming, Data Transformation, Memory Management, Data Cleansing, Data Science, Statistical Programming, Data Integration, Data Processing, grep, Text Mining, Data Import/Export, Web Services, Data Analysis, Data Structures
Intermediate · Course · 1 - 3 Months

Skills you'll gain: Data Collection, Marketing, Data-Driven Marketing, Marketing Analytics, Digital Marketing Tools, Google Analytics, Online Advertising, Meta Ads Manager, Digital Marketing, Data Capture, Application Programming Interface (API), Law, Regulation, and Compliance, Web Analytics, Information Privacy, Data Integration, Analytics, Data Analysis, Advertising
Beginner · Course · 1 - 4 Weeks

Skills you'll gain: Classification Algorithms, Supervised Learning, Model Evaluation, Data Preprocessing, Logistic Regression, Machine Learning Algorithms, Decision Tree Learning, Applied Machine Learning, Model Training, Statistical Machine Learning, Predictive Modeling, Business Logic, Machine Learning Methods, Scikit Learn (Machine Learning Library), Data Cleansing, Machine Learning, Regression Analysis, Random Forest Algorithm, Model Optimization, Sampling (Statistics)
Intermediate · Course · 1 - 3 Months

Duke University
Skills you'll gain: Debugging, Software Testing, Program Development, Test Planning, Simulations, Test Case, Computer Programming, Programming Principles, Algorithms, C (Programming Language), Build Tools
Beginner · Course · 1 - 4 Weeks
University of London
Skills you'll gain: Computer Science, Debugging, Development Environment, Computer Systems, Web Applications, Arithmetic, Computer Literacy, General Networking, Javascript, Network Security, Computer Networking, Application Security, Computational Thinking, Visualization (Computer Graphics), Program Development, Applied Mathematics, Computer Programming, General Mathematics, Numerical Analysis, Problem Solving
Build toward a degree
Beginner · Specialization · 1 - 3 Months

Northwestern University
Skills you'll gain: Robotics, Engineering, Mechanics, Mathematical Software, Mathematical Modeling, Simulation and Simulation Software, Matlab, Control Systems, Applied Mathematics, Physics, Differential Equations
Intermediate · Course · 1 - 3 Months

Rice University
Skills you'll gain: Computational Thinking, Programming Principles, Algorithms, Data Structures, Theoretical Computer Science, Computer Programming, Program Development, Python Programming, Computer Science, Verification And Validation
Intermediate · Course · 1 - 4 Weeks

Johns Hopkins University
Skills you'll gain: Sampling (Statistics), Bayesian Statistics, Probability & Statistics, Statistical Inference, Statistical Methods, Statistics, Probability, Probability Distribution, Data Analysis, Statistical Analysis, Biostatistics, Statistical Hypothesis Testing, R Programming
Mixed · Course · 1 - 4 Weeks

University of Minnesota
Skills you'll gain: Software Testing, JUnit, Verification And Validation, Unit Testing, Test Case, Test Automation, Development Testing, Test Planning, Test Tools, White-Box Testing, Code Coverage, Software Quality Assurance, Functional Testing, Test Script Development, Systems Development Life Cycle, Test Data, Technical Communication
Intermediate · Course · 1 - 4 Weeks